By use the gns3 we can perform the operation on the list of supported devices, like FortiGate,Cisco 7200, Cisco ASAv, windows, ubuntu Desktop Gust and others. The GNS3 supports many applications from the many devices based on the multiple vendors and more devices are being added all the time. By use the tool, we can create our own topologies the sample topology. GNS3-all-in-one is the client part of GNS3 and is graphical user interface (GUI). And also the gns3 will Supports multiple switching options like, NM-ESW16 Etherswitch module, IOU/IOL Layer 2 images, VIRL IOSvL2.
